OPP seize drugs after license plate reader flags expired registration.
On Saturday, March 28, 2026, Ontario Provincial Police discovered a significant drug stash after an automated license plate reader flagged a vehicle with an expired registration.
The driver was charged with multiple offenses, and authorities seized hydromorphone, crack cocaine, dried cannabis, and hash.
The OPP highlighted that expired plates, often due to lack of insurance or unpaid fines, can trigger investigations leading to the discovery of criminal activity.
